Electric Miata smokes Tesla Model S at the track
Wed, Jul 9 2014Yes, folks, you read that headline right. A souped up battery-electric version of a Mazda Miata took down a Tesla Model S on a quarter-mile drag strip. And it wasn't even close. Road Test TV was kind enough to post a video of a forest-green Miata (and its very stoked driver) doing a quarter-mile run in a rather brisk 9.27 seconds, beating the Model S sedan by a whopping 3.5 seconds in the process. And the Mazda crossed the finish line moving at 142 miles per hour, or 40 miles per hour faster than the Tesla was going when it finished the race. It's a good thing for the Tesla owner that they weren't racing for pink slips. Granted, the comparison is probably an unfair one because the Tesla was a stock, production vehicle (the P85 Performance model, but still), whereas who knows how the Miata was juiced up and how much cash it took to do the job. It's sort of like putting, say, an automotive writer against Usain Bolt because we ate the same breakfast and share 99 percent of our DNA. Still, the video does lend a certain credence to the idea that a battery-electric, super-light, rear-wheel-drive Miata would be a lot of fun, or at least a heck of lot more fun than any other Mazda out there. Mazda hard at work on Skyactiv 2 engine technology
Wed, 08 Jan 2014As Mazda continues the current rollout of its still-new Skyactiv technology, the automaker is already looking at improving its family of engines for even better fuel economy and emissions reductions. Automotive News reports that with stricter fuel economy and emissions regulations planned for 2020 and 2025 in Europe, Mazda will likely release engines with next-generation Skyactiv 2 technology by the end of this decade, and Skyactiv 3 units just five years later.
The latter is expected to focus on improved engine cooling and lessening energy losses, but the big news in AN's report is that the next-gen Skyactiv 2 engines will use Homogeneous Charge Compression Ignition, or HCCI. This type of ignition is very similar to how a diesel engine operates (with high compression and using the compression stroke for fuel combustion rather than spark plugs), a method said to provide a cleaner and more efficient fuel burn - to the tune of a 30-percent improvement in fuel economy compared to current Skyactiv engines. Other automakers, including Hyundai, have already announced they are developing HCCI powerplants with similar technology and characteristics, so Mazda likely won't be a lone wolf here.
Equipped with HCCI technology, Mazda figures to be able to compete with larger automakers in terms of fuel economy and emissions without resorting to hybrid powertrains, continuously variable transmissions or automatics relying on more forward gears (eight or more) for optimal efficiency. Some of the challenges of HCCI, according to AN, include the need for better engine cooling, risk of misfire at high and low rpm and uneven engine performance based on fuel properties.
More head-up displays are coming to a dashboard near you
Tue, Feb 27 2018With the exception of Apple products — $1,000 for a freakin' smartphone? — one great thing about tech is you typically get more for your money with each passing year. This is particularly true with automotive tech: Features like driver assists and surround-view cameras that were once exclusively available in luxury vehicles now come standard even on some economy cars. The same thing is slowly happening with head-up displays (HUD). For example, the 10-inch HUD in the 2018 Toyota Camry is one of the largest and best HUDs I've seen in any car. And a big improvement on the much smaller HUD in the latest Toyota Prius. Mazda is another mainstream brand that offers HUDs in several of its vehicles. But instead of embedding expensive components in the dash and using a special windshield, the HUDs in the Mazda3 and Mazda6 use a thin plastic lens that folds down when not in use. MINI has a similar solution, but this low-cost approach has limits in terms of size and position of the images compared to traditional HUDs that use the windshield as a screen. We're also starting to see similar lens-based aftermarket options that can be added to any car. Last year I tested a portable HUD called Navdy that taps into a car's OBD-II port to provide info on speed and RPM and uses built-in GPS and Google Maps to show the surrounding area, display speed limits and route you to your destination. Navdy also connects to an Android or iOS smartphone via Bluetooth to display data from phone calls, texts and music playing on a connected device, and it's simple to use and easily visible in almost any lighting condition. While Navdy is still available online, late last year the company ran into financial difficulties, and product support has been halted. I recently tested a new portable HUD called Hudly that's not quite fully baked and falls short of Navdy because it doesn't tap into an OBD-II port. Since a companion smartphone app for Hudly isn't scheduled to launch until next month, for now it only mirrors what's on a smartphone. So it can be used for nav and other apps, and its features are very limited. Between automakers adding HUDs in more reasonably priced cars and the aftermarket filling in the gaps for existing vehicle owners with add-ons, the technology is becoming more prevalent and affordable. And it's also getting better.
